An electron of mass m and charge q is travelling with a speed v along a circular path of radius r atright angles to a unifom of magnetic field B.If speed of the electron is doubled and the magneliofield is halved, then resulting path would have a radius of(A) r/4(C) 2r(B) r/2(D) 4r |
|
Answer» R =mv/qB since speed of the electron is doubled and the magnetic field is halved so R =4r |
